What Exactly Does a Remote Site Reliability Engineer Do?
Alright, let's break down the nitty-gritty: what does a Remote Site Reliability Engineer actually do all day? When you hear "Site Reliability Engineer," think of someone who is essentially a blend of a software engineer and an operations guru. Their primary mission, especially in a remote setting, is to ensure that critical software systems are always available, blazing fast, and super reliable. This isn't just about fixing things when they break; it's about proactively preventing outages, optimizing performance, and building robust, scalable infrastructure. For a Remote Site Reliability Engineer, this work is amplified by the need for strong self-management and exceptional communication, as you won't always have someone physically next to you to bounce ideas off of.
At its core, an SRE bridges the gap between development teams (who build new features) and operations teams (who keep the lights on). A Remote Site Reliability Engineer will spend a significant chunk of their time on automation. This means writing code and scripts to automate repetitive tasks that humans traditionally handled, like deployments, scaling, monitoring setups, and even incident response. The goal? To reduce "toil" – that's SRE-speak for manual, repetitive, tactical work that has no lasting value. By automating toil, SREs free themselves up to focus on more strategic, long-term projects that actually improve system reliability and efficiency. Imagine being able to deploy new software with a single command, knowing that all checks and balances are automated, instead of manually clicking through a dozen steps. That's the power of SRE.
Another huge part of the job is monitoring and observability. A Remote Site Reliability Engineer needs to be able to tell, at any given moment, exactly what's happening within their systems. This involves setting up sophisticated monitoring tools that collect metrics (like CPU usage, memory, network traffic), logs (records of events), and traces (showing how requests flow through distributed systems). But it's not just about collecting data; it's about understanding it. SREs create dashboards, set up alerts, and define Service Level Objectives (SLOs) and Service Level Indicators (SLIs) to measure system performance and reliability. If something starts to go sideways, the monitoring system should alert the SRE before users are significantly impacted. This proactive approach is absolutely essential, especially when you're working remotely and can't just glance over at a colleague's screen.
Incident response is another critical function. When things do inevitably go wrong (because no system is 100% perfect, guys!), the Remote Site Reliability Engineer is often at the forefront of diagnosing and resolving the issue. This involves quickly identifying the root cause, implementing a fix, and restoring service. But the SRE's job doesn't end there. After an incident, they lead post-mortems – detailed analyses of what happened, why it happened, and what steps can be taken to prevent it from happening again. This blameless culture of learning is a cornerstone of SRE, driving continuous improvement and making systems more resilient over time. Doing this remotely requires strong written communication skills and comfort with collaborative tools for real-time problem-solving. Essential Skills to Land a Remote SRE Gig
Alright, so you're stoked about the idea of a Remote Site Reliability Engineer role. But what does it take to actually land one of these coveted positions? Let's talk skills, both technical and non-technical, because you'll need a solid blend of both to truly shine. First up, the tech chops – these are the foundational elements that hiring managers will be looking for when reviewing applications for Remote Site Reliability Engineer jobs. You've got to be comfortable with a wide array of tools and concepts, and show that you can adapt to new technologies quickly.
For starters, strong programming skills are non-negotiable for a Remote Site Reliability Engineer. Think languages like Python and Go (Golang) – these are often the lingua franca of SRE teams. Python is fantastic for scripting, automation, data analysis, and building internal tools, while Go is increasingly popular for building high-performance, concurrent systems and command-line tools. Knowing your way around Bash scripting is also super important for interacting with Linux systems, which brings us to the next point: a deep understanding of Linux/Unix operating systems is absolutely crucial. You should be comfortable with the command line, understand process management, file systems, networking fundamentals, and how to troubleshoot issues within a Linux environment. These skills are the bedrock upon which all modern SRE work is built, whether you're managing bare metal servers or containers in the cloud.
Next up, cloud platforms. The vast majority of Remote Site Reliability Engineer jobs today involve working with major cloud providers. You'll need hands-on experience with at least one, if not more, of the big three: Amazon Web Services (AWS), Google Cloud Platform (GCP), or Microsoft Azure. This means understanding services like virtual machines (EC2, GCE, Azure VMs), serverless functions (Lambda, Cloud Functions, Azure Functions), databases (RDS, DynamoDB, Cloud Spanner, Cosmos DB), networking (VPCs, VPNs, load balancers), and identity and access management. Experience with Infrastructure as Code (IaC) tools like Terraform or CloudFormation (for AWS) is also a massive plus, as it allows SREs to provision and manage infrastructure programmatically and consistently. Imagine spinning up an entire production environment with just a few lines of code – that's IaC in action!
Containerization and orchestration are also key. Technologies like Docker for packaging applications and Kubernetes for orchestrating them across clusters are practically industry standards. A Remote Site Reliability Engineer needs to know how to deploy, manage, scale, and troubleshoot applications running in containers and orchestrated by Kubernetes. Beyond these, familiarity with CI/CD pipelines (Jenkins, GitLab CI/CD, GitHub Actions) for automated testing and deployments, monitoring tools (Prometheus, Grafana, Datadog, Splunk), and version control systems (Git) are all critical. Seriously, guys, if you’re not familiar with Git, start learning it yesterday! It's how teams collaborate on code, and it's absolutely fundamental.
But wait, there's more! While technical skills are paramount, the soft skills are what truly make a Remote Site Reliability Engineer excel, especially when working remotely. Exceptional communication is arguably the most important. You need to be able to clearly articulate complex technical issues in both written and verbal forms, explain decisions, and collaborate effectively with teammates who might be in different time zones or even on different continents. Proactivity, strong problem-solving skills, critical thinking, and a self-starter attitude are also vital. Since you're not in the same physical space as your colleagues, you'll need to be self-motivated, organized, and capable of managing your own time and priorities without constant supervision. The best remote SREs are curious, always learning, and aren't afraid to dive deep into unfamiliar territory. First off, let's talk about where to hunt for these Remote Site Reliability Engineer jobs. Your usual suspects like LinkedIn, Indeed, and Glassdoor are always good starting points, but you'll want to refine your searches with keywords like "Remote SRE," "Distributed Systems Engineer Remote," or "Site Reliability Engineer Work From Home." However, for remote-specific roles, you'll get even better mileage from dedicated remote job boards. Think RemoteOK, We Work Remotely, FlexJobs, and Remotive. These platforms are specifically curated for remote positions, meaning you won't have to wade through a ton of on-site roles. Many cutting-edge companies also post directly on their own career pages, so if there's a particular tech company you admire, make sure to check their website regularly. Some companies even have dedicated sections for remote hires, which makes the search even easier.
Beyond just job boards, networking is still incredibly powerful, even for remote roles. Connect with other SREs on LinkedIn, join relevant Slack communities (like various SRE or DevOps communities), participate in online forums, and attend virtual meetups or conferences. You never know when a casual conversation might lead to a referral or insight into an unadvertised Remote Site Reliability Engineer job. People often prefer to hire someone recommended by a trusted contact, so building your professional network, even virtually, can give you a significant edge. Don't be shy about reaching out and asking for advice or informational interviews – most people are happy to share their experiences.
Now, once you find those promising Remote Site Reliability Engineer jobs, how do you make your application stand out? Your resume and cover letter need to be laser-focused on the SRE role and, crucially, highlight your ability to thrive in a remote environment. Don't just list your technical skills; show how you've used them to solve real-world problems related to reliability, scalability, and automation. Use strong action verbs and quantify your achievements whenever possible. Did you reduce incident response time by 30%? Did you automate a deployment process that saved 10 hours a week? Put those numbers in! For your cover letter, emphasize your experience with distributed teams, your communication skills, and your self-motivation. Employers for remote roles want to see that you're not just technically capable, but also a reliable, proactive, and collaborative team member who can work effectively without constant oversight. Think about what makes a remote employee successful and weave those qualities into your application. When it comes to the actual interview, expect a mix of technical, behavioral, and system design questions. For technical rounds, you'll likely face questions on programming (often involving coding challenges in Python or Go), Linux system internals, networking, cloud concepts, and troubleshooting scenarios. Be prepared to explain your thought process out loud as you work through problems; interviewers want to see how you think, not just the correct answer. For system design, you might be asked to design a scalable and reliable system (e.g., a URL shortener, a notification service). Here, focus on discussing trade-offs, scalability bottlenecks, monitoring strategies, and disaster recovery. For Remote Site Reliability Engineer jobs, they'll want to know you can architect resilient systems.
Behavioral questions are especially critical for remote roles. Interviewers will be probing your communication style, how you handle conflicts remotely, your time management skills, how you prioritize tasks, and your ability to work autonomously. Be ready with specific examples using the STAR method (Situation, Task, Action, Result) to illustrate your experiences. For instance, describe a time you had to troubleshoot a critical issue with a team spread across different time zones, or how you effectively communicated a complex technical problem to non-technical stakeholders remotely. Emphasize your proactive nature, your commitment to continuous learning, and your collaborative spirit, even when physically separated from your team.
